Understand Your Cooling Needs
Before contacting an AC installer, it’s important to assess your home’s cooling requirements. Every house is different—factors like square footage, insulation quality, window placement, and the local climate all influence the type and size of the system you’ll need. A system that is too small won’t cool your home effectively, while one that is too large may cycle on and off frequently, wasting energy and shortening the unit’s lifespan.
A reputable AC technician will conduct a load calculation to determine the right capacity for your home. This process often considers the layout of your house, the number of occupants, and the appliances that generate heat. It may also include examining your ductwork to ensure proper airflow. By understanding your cooling needs upfront, you can avoid purchasing a system that underperforms or drives up energy bills. This step also helps prevent unnecessary wear and tear on your system, extending its lifespan.
Additionally, consider the energy efficiency ratings of potential systems. High-efficiency units may cost more upfront, but can save you money over time through lower energy bills. Knowing what size and type of system suits your home will make your discussions with a potential AC technician more productive and ensure they recommend the best solution for your specific situation.
Research the AC Tech's Credentials
Not all AC installers are created equal, so researching credentials is crucial. Licensing and certification are important indicators of a technician’s training and expertise. In many states, HVAC professionals are required to hold specific licenses, which demonstrates they’ve met minimum industry standards. Certifications, such as those from North American Technician Excellence (NATE), show that an installer has undergone rigorous testing and continues to stay updated on industry developments.
In addition to technical credentials, you should check for insurance coverage. An AC installation involves working with electricity and refrigerants, which can be hazardous. Hiring an installer with liability insurance protects you in case of accidents or property damage during installation.
Finally, look for reviews and references. Online reviews can provide insight into previous customers’ experiences, but asking the installer for local references is even better. Speaking directly with past clients allows you to ask about punctuality, professionalism, and the quality of work. This step ensures that you’re not just hiring a qualified technician but someone who delivers reliable and trustworthy service.
Compare Costs and Get Multiple Estimates
The cost of installing a new air conditioning system can vary widely, depending on the unit’s size, brand, and complexity of the installation. That’s why obtaining multiple estimates from different AC technicians is essential. Comparing estimates helps you understand the average market rate and prevents overpaying.
While price is a key consideration, it shouldn’t be the only factor. Extremely low estimates may indicate shortcuts, subpar equipment, or inexperienced technicians. Conversely, the highest quote doesn’t always guarantee the best service. Instead, focus on finding a balance between cost, quality, and reliability.
When reviewing estimates, ask for a detailed breakdown. A reputable AC installer should provide clear information about equipment costs, labor, warranties, and any potential additional charges. Transparency is a strong indicator of professionalism. Additionally, inquire about financing options, rebates, or seasonal promotions that may help make the investment more manageable.
It’s also helpful to note regional factors. According to Workyard, the Midwest and Southern regions lead in AC usage, with rates at 92% and 93%, while the West has the lowest at 73%, especially along the Pacific Coast (49%). This information is important because areas with higher usage often have more competitive pricing and more experienced AC technicians due to frequent demand.
Evaluate Warranties and Maintenance Plans
A high-quality AC system is only as good as the support it comes with. Before hiring an AC installer, discuss warranties and maintenance plans. Most manufacturers offer warranties on the system itself, which can cover parts and sometimes labor. However, the installer’s work also needs to be guaranteed. A professional AC technician should provide a workmanship warranty, ensuring that installation mistakes are covered.
Regular maintenance is crucial for keeping your air conditioner running efficiently and extending its lifespan. Ask potential installers if they offer maintenance packages. Some companies provide seasonal inspections, cleaning, and minor repairs as part of a plan. Investing in ongoing maintenance can prevent costly breakdowns, reduce energy bills, and maintain indoor comfort.
Also, consider the warranty duration and what it covers. Some warranties may have strict requirements for regular maintenance or may be voided if the system isn’t installed by a certified professional. Clarifying these details before installation will prevent unpleasant surprises down the road and give you confidence in the long-term performance of your AC system.
Assess Communication and Professionalism
Hiring an AC installer is not just about technical skill—it’s also about professionalism and communication. From your first phone call to the completion of installation, assess how the installer interacts with you. Do they answer your questions clearly? Are they punctual and organized? These behaviors often reflect how smoothly the installation process will go.
A professional installer will provide a clear timeline, explain the steps involved, and offer guidance on operating your new system efficiently. They should also be responsive if issues arise after installation. Good communication reduces stress and ensures you are fully informed throughout the process.
A respectful and courteous installer contributes to a positive experience. AC installation can be disruptive, requiring technicians to enter your home and move furniture or equipment. Choosing someone professional and considerate makes the process smoother and minimizes inconvenience.
